В IE8 изменилось это поведение, и это ТОЛЬКО передаст имя файла, не полный путь.;-)
Детали и ссылка на Сообщение в блоге IE, обсуждая изменение в IE8: http://blogs.msdn.com/b/webtopics/archive/2009/07/27/uploading-a-file-using-fileupload-control-fails-in-ie8.aspx
приложения Серверной стороны, смотрящие на синтаксический анализ, имя файла должно проверить на, но не ожидают там быть обратными косыми чертами в имени файла.
пользователь IE8, устанавливающий переопределение: http://blogs.msdn.com/blogfiles/webtopics/WindowsLiveWriter/UploadingafileusingFileUploadcontrolfail_167/clip_image002_2.jpg
Я тоже столкнулся с этим.
Если у вас открыт XML-файл и вы нажмете кнопку «Выполнить», то вместо запуска вашего Android-проекта Eclipse попытается запустить преобразование на XML-файл. Затем он создает новый XML-файл с выходными данными преобразования и добавляет его в ваш проект. Тогда проект вообще не запустится из-за наличия дублированного XML-файла.
Поэтому убедитесь, что в вашем проекте нет дубликатов XML-файлов (посмотрите файл манифеста, а также файлы макета) . Я работаю над этим, чтобы убедиться, что дерево проекта имеет фокус (или просто выберите вкладку с файлом java), прежде чем нажимать «Выполнить».
Вероятно, есть лучший способ справиться с этим (возможно, с помощью изменения конфигурации ), но я новичок в Eclipse, и это обходной путь, который я придумал :). Надеюсь, это поможет.
Вы должны иметь возможность открыть XML-файл и выполнить сборку. Существует возможность щелкнуть проект правой кнопкой мыши и перейти в Android, чтобы очистить проект или сбросить свойства. Попробуйте это и посмотрите, решит ли это проблему.
Eclipce / Project / Clean ... И снова запустите свой проект ...